Meaning of indoeiropietis | Babel Free

Noun masculine CEFR C2

Definitions

  1. Indo-European (a member of the presumed Indo-European people; one of their present-day descendants)
    declension-2, masculine
  2. Indo-European; pertaining to the Indo-Europeans and their language; pertaining to the present-day peoples and languages descended from Proto-Indo-European
    declension-2, genitive, masculine, plural

Equivalents

English Indo-European

Examples

“indoeiropieši Latvijā”

the Indo-Europeans in Latvia

“šo vārdu indoeiropieši ir aizņēmuši no semītiem”

this word the Indo-Europenas took from the Semites

“albāniski normāls indoeiropietis neko nevar saprast”

a normal Indo-European cannot understand anything in Albanian

“indoeiropiešu valodas”

Indo-European languages

“indoeiropiešu valodu saime”

Indo-European language family

“indoeiropiešu pirmvaloda”

Indo-European protolanguage

“indoeiropiešu valodniecība”

Indo-European linguistics

“indoeiropiešu tautas”

Indo-European peoples

“indoeiropiešu reliģija”

Indo-European religion

“indoeiropiešu mitoloģija”

Indo-European mythology

“indoeiropiešu kultūra”

Indo-European culture
